As Gandhi leads the march to the sea, he enters a village and turns a corner. Just as he does, a snipped of a melody can be heard. This is a traditional melody that becomes the musical theme of the ending credits. Although entitled "For All Mankind" in the soundtrack release, it was actually called, "Raghupati Raghav Raja Ram". This was Gandhi's favorite song and was sung by the marchers on their way to the sea. Candhi had altered the lyrics so that they served as a mantra that all the names of God refer to the same God , including the God of both Hindus and Muslims. The lyrics acknowledge the divinity of the ancient Manifestation of God, Ram, and his wife Sita. The rest of the lyrics can be translated as, "All names of God refer to the same Supreme Being / including Ishvara and the Muslim Allah. / O Lord, Please give peace and brotherhood to everyone, as we are all your children. / We all request that this eternal wisdom of humankind prevail."
